First thirty seconds of your trailer.

Nobody needs to wait nearly 3 seconds on a transition/edit. (hope you enjoy 1... 2... 3...) The music is low intensity and slow pace but you are giving us action? The game sounds (sounds which a team of developers put together to enhance the gameplay, work and effort you are free to exploit) is not present. Instead, we have that jarringly out of place music.

Bioshock episode 1

The audio levels of your commentary is a bit low, so I can't really hear what you are saying. Other than that I don't really have much else to say. Just work on your small talk, and remember that people like a story, particularly as told by the reactions of a narrator (you) so don't be afraid to let us know how you feel about whats going on (which to be fair, I think you are doing pretty well)

Really though, getting the audio right should be your primary concern, I think it will be a lot harder for you to retain viewers when the audio is uncomfortable to listen to. Just bring your voice up and the game down a little bit.

just saying whatever im thinking

your banner and profile are fine ig. you need to put more work into your thumbnails. dont title your videos like "Contagion with Philofhatsandgames". your a small channel. if someone randomly finds your video in their search feed they have no idea who you or philo is. they'd likely click on a different contagion video. havent been to phil's channel but if he's another tiny channel the 5 or so views you got from the video isnt going to help him. things like that only matter when one channel is large enough that they can share views.

also its a bit hard to hear/understand everything you'ya'll are saying. i'd probably skip right into the gameplay instead of that intro.

also instead of uploading the whole 20 minute clip i'd maybe turn it into a montage of all the fun moments.

I cant really watch one of the videos atm, but you should probably change your thumbnails. I have no idea what the thumbnail is trying to show for your Bioshock video and I see that some of your thumbnails have some text that is very hard to read.

If you're going to put text in your thumbnail make it easily readable, and try not to put in too much of it. Faces or some sort of subject for your thumbnails are great too as people react to that.

You should really put a lot of effort into your thumbnail, people aren't ever going to see your video if they don't click on your thumbnail.
